Things that happen to urine when left standing at room temperature


✓ Increase pH, Glucose decrease, Color darkens, Bacteria increases




Name of the confirmation test for positive bilirubin on the dipstick?


✓ Ictotest




Complete obstruction of the biliary ducts. Bilirubin(pos or neg) Urobilinogen

(pos or neg)?


✓ Bilirubin Positive, Urobilinogen Negative




What crystal? Concentric and radial striations. Yellow/brown spheres. Occur

in severe liver disease


✓ Leucine




What crystal? Sheaths of fine/silky needles; occurs in severe liver disease.


✓ Tyrosine

What crystal?Colorless plates with notched corners


✓ Cholesterol




What crystal?Hexagonal plates; occurs with a hereditary condition


✓ Cystine




What crystal? Occurs in alkaline urine; seen especially in refrigerated urine


✓ Amorphous phosphates




What crystal? Thorny Apple


✓ Ammonium biurate




What crystal? Coffin Lids


✓ Triple phosphate




What crystal? Yellow football shaped


✓ Uric Acid




What crystal? Envelope shaped

✓ Calcium Oxalate




What crystal? Dumbbells; very tiny


✓ Calcium carbonate




Urine from patients with diabetes mellitus has: (increased or decreased)

volume and (increased or decreased) specific gravity


✓ increased volume, increased specific gravity




A first morning urine is the specimen of choice for routine urinalysis because


✓ it is more concentrated, resulting in better detection of abnormalities




Total renal blood flow is approximately


✓ 1200 ml/min
